Warning Signs You Need Office Building Water Damage Restoration in North Providence, RI
Catching water damage early is crucial in preventing costly delays and health risks. Be aware of these warning signs and don’t hesitate to contact us if you notice any of the following: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can show mold growth or water damage.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s crucial to address the issue before it worsens.
Discoloration on Walls or Ceilings
Discoloration on walls or ceilings can show water damage or structural issues. If you notice any changes in color or texture, contact us immediately.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Water stains can be a sign of water damage or leaks. If you notice any water stains, it’s ess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.
Unexplained Humidity or Mold Growth
Unexplained humidity or mold growth can be a sign of water damage or poor ventilation. If you notice any unusual odors or growth, contact us immediately.
Office Building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Standing water in the office building | No | Yes | Standing water can lead to mold growth and structural damage if not addressed quickly. |
| Small water leak on a wall | Yes | No | A small water leak can be easily fixed with a DIY approach. |
| Water damage affecting multiple floors | No | Yes | Water damage affecting multiple floors need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ure thorough restoration. |
| Unknown source of water damage | No | Yes | Identifying the source of water damage needs expertise and specialized equipment to ensure accurate diagnosis and effective mitigation. |
| Small water loss due to a burst pipe | Yes | No | A small water loss due to a burst pipe can be easily fixed with a DIY approach. |
| Water damage affecting critical infrastructure (e.g., electrical, HVAC) | No | Yes | Water damage affecting critical infrastructure needs specialized expertise to ensure safe and effective restoration. |

Office Building Water Damage Restoration Cost in North Providence, RI
The cost of office building water damage restoration in North Providence, RI, var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a customized estimate after assessing the damage on-site. Here’s a general breakdown of what you can expect: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Response and Assessment |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ions. |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ning agents used, and labor costs. |
| Structural Drying and Stabilization | $3,000 – $15,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$5,000 – $30,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ials used, and labor costs. |
Keep in mind that these estimates are based on the severity of the damage and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. We offer free on-site assessments to provide a customized estimate.
